Chamath Palihapitiya warns data center revolt could dent US GDP

Investor Chamath Palihapitiya issued a warning in an X post on Thursday. He argued that the political finger-pointing surrounding the construction of AI data centers could lead to the loss of 200 to 300 basis points of annual US GDP if the fighting continues. 

Chamath pointed to backlash from states like Texas, Ohio, and Pennsylvania as early signs of a situation that could spread across the United States.

What did Chamath call a powder keg? 

Palihapitiya is a Silicon Valley venture capitalist and has painted the state-level fights over AI data centers as a national economic risk. In an August 20 post on X, he wrote, “This is a powder keg,” and the matter could derail the American economy if it metastasizes. 

He blamed the AI industry for “doing the basics” and went on to list a few things the sector has got wrong when it came to AI data centers. His comments come amid a slew of posts about the issue of an increase in electricity rates due to the emergence of AI data centers.  

In a back-and-forth on August 19, he stated that building expensive reactors and moving large users off the grid will spike everyone else’s electricity rates. “This is now how electricity prices work,” he wrote.
